<u>Step-by-step explanation:</u>
Here we have , the punch bowl at felicia's party is getting low so she adds 12 cups of punch to the bowl two guests serve themselves 1.25 cups and 2 cups and 2 cups of punch the punch bowl now contains 11.5 cups of punch . We need to find how many cups were in the punch bowl before felicia refilled it let n=number of cups bowl before felicia refilled it. Let's find out:
Initially we have , n number of cups of punch ! Than 12 additional cups were added , given below is the equation framed for the number of cups present:
⇒ ![n+12](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=n%2B12)
Now , After this 1.25 and 2 cups were served by guests themselves and remaining cups were 11.5 i.e.
⇒ ![11.5+1.25+2](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=11.5%2B1.25%2B2)
⇒ ![14.75](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=14.75)
Equating both we get :
⇒ ![n+12=14.75](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=n%2B12%3D14.75)
⇒ ![n=14.75-12](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=n%3D14.75-12)
⇒ ![n=2.75](https://tex.z-dn.net/?f=n%3D2.75)
Therefore , 2.75 cups were in the punch bowl before felicia refilled it .
